#566fd4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#566fd4 is composed of 33.7% red, 43.5% green and 83.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 59.4% cyan, 47.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 228.1 degrees, a saturation of 59.4% and a lightness of 58.4%. #566fd4 color hex could be obtained by blending #acdeff with #0000a9. Closest websafe color is: #6666cc.

Shades and Tints of #566fd4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010103 is the darkest color, while #f2f4f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#566fd4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8f919b is the less saturated color, while #2d56fd is the most saturated one.
